The CK3 packs a wealth of capabilities into a slim case, allowing users to easily and comfortably adapt to ever-changing data capture and communications needs, both today and in the future. With image capture, revolutionary imager-based scanning, optional RFID reader, speech and voice—all supported by 802.11a/b/g and Bluetooth radio communication—enterprises can avoid the expense and complexity of deploying a series of single-purpose devices to meet a variety of data collection and communication needs. The CK3 embeds the latest generation of Intermec imaging technology for outstanding scanning productivity and compliance with the most recent industry standards. Intermec imaging technology delivers fast 1D and 2D bar code scanning, unmatched performance on poor-quality and damaged bar codes and exceptional flexibility in scanning range. Intermec has combined best-ofclass platform components to provide the robust architecture required to successfully extend enterprise applications to the CK3, including Windows Mobile 6.1, the latest Microsoft embedded operating system, and Cisco Compatible Extensions (CCX) certification, ensuring seamless interoperability with Cisco wireless networks. For seamless migration from prior Intermec computers and proven out-of-the-box integration with many warehouse and retail systems, the CK3 is available with Intermec TE 2000 and iBrowse software. For fast and easy device deployment and maintenance, the CK3 also supports Intermec SmartSystems. Connect computers to the network, configure settings, and install software remotely to lower IT effort and reduce total cost of ownership.
